Planting for Spring Bloom & Ecosystem Health

Autumn is the perfect time to plant native plants Washington like red flowering currant, sword fern, or Oregon grape.

These plants’ root systems develop over winter, giving them a healthy start come spring—plus, they require reduced summer watering once established, aligning with sustainable landscaping principles.

Cold-Weather Care Tips for Sammamish

Shield sensitive plants with burlap wraps, and limit walking on wet soil to reduce compaction during Sammamish’s rainy, frost-thaw cycles.

  • Protect tender perennials and citrus in pots with blankets
  • Prune only damaged branches to avoid stimulating new growth
  • Review your drainage solutions after heavy storms

When Should I Hire a Garden Architect vs. Yard Designer?

A landscape architect typically holds a formal degree and is credentialed to handle complex projects involving grading and erosion control, while a garden stylist may focus more on eco-friendly yard touches without structural oversight.

If your project includes major grading, hiring a regulated designer ensures compliance with environmental protections. For affordable landscape design, a skilled yard specialist might be sufficient.
